ALAC (Apple Lossless Audio Codec)
ALAC (Apple Lossless Audio Codec) est le codec de compression audio sans perte d'Apple, fonctionnellement similaire à FLAC mais optimisé pour l'écosystème Apple. Il préserve une qualité audio parfaite à environ 50-60% de la taille du PCM original.
Type MIME
audio/x-alac
Type
Binaire
Compression
Sans perte
Avantages
- + Lossless compression with native Apple device support
- + Integrated with iTunes, Apple Music, and AirPlay
- + Open source since 2011
Inconvénients
- − Slightly worse compression ratio than FLAC
- − Limited support on non-Apple devices
- − Smaller community and fewer tools than FLAC
Quand utiliser .ALAC
Utilisez ALAC pour l'audio sans perte dans l'écosystème Apple (iPhone, Apple Music, AirPlay). Préférez FLAC pour les environnements non-Apple ou l'archivage universel.
Détails techniques
ALAC utilise la prédiction linéaire adaptative avec le codage Rice, similaire à FLAC. Encapsulé dans les conteneurs M4A (MPEG-4). Prend en charge 16-32 bits/échantillon, 1-8 canaux, jusqu'à 384 kHz. Apple Music utilise ALAC pour le streaming « Sans perte » (jusqu'à 24 bits/192 kHz).
Historique
Apple a publié ALAC en 2004 avec iTunes 4.5 et l'iPod. Initialement propriétaire, Apple a rendu le codec open source en 2011 (licence Apache 2.0). ALAC est le format sans perte natif pour iPhone, iPad, Apple Music et HomePod.